New map: Abyss

A powerful mining complex located over a gaping volcanic pipe. It belonged to the Defense and Security Conglomerate for decades, supplying natural diamonds to its Martian colonies. Now, other factions see an opportunity to send in mercenary squads and take over. With an artificially caused volcano eruption looming over the battlefield, Commanders are in for a fiery battle.



Teleports: Stolen Icarus technology adapted for production. Stationary teleport platforms will instantly relocate you to another part of the map.

New titan: Sharanga



Designed by Yan-di corporation specifically for long-range battles, Sharanga is the first titan to operate three alpha slots at once. Its improved reactor allows for increased weapon damage, while its phase defense can temporarily neutralize enemies that come too close.

Full Power: The Titan increases its weapons damage.

Phase Exile: The Titan forces the enemy robot to slow down and lose the ability to deal damage, repair allies and capture beacons. However, it also makes the enemy invulnerable to damage and any negative effects at the same time.

Drones rework

With this rework, we want to make drones more focused and simple to manage, both when you are making a build and on the battlefield. If you see a Wasp drone, you will always know that it's built to sting.



  • No more blueprints. Drones become unique units with specialized roles and predefined characteristics.
  • Each drone will come with a hard-set number of microchip slots that fit its combat role.
  • Each drone will have a unique role-based ability, which will be an enhanced built-in microchip at first.
  • Drones will have less microchip slots overall (meaning they will be cheaper to assemble), and microchips will be more powerful.
  • All microchips will cost 25% less gold.

Gameroom migration

With Facebook Gameroom shutting down this summer, you can now transfer your War Robots progress from Gameroom to either Steam or MY.GAMES. You will also receive a 500 Au bonus for choosing MY.GAMES.

If you play on Facebook Gameroom, you will see a pop-up window when you enter the game which will prompt you to transfer your progress. There will be a step-by-step tutorial on how to do this available in the game menu, but just in case, we'll also explain it here.

To tansfer you progress:

  • Open the main Settings of the game and scroll down to the "Distribution Platform" section.
  • Click "Account Transfer".
  • Copy your temporary ID.
  • Launch War Robots on Steam or MY.GAMES.
  • Open the main Settings on Steam or MY.GAMES and click "Account Transfer" again.
  • Paste your temporary ID and confirm your decision by clicking "Transfer Account".
Your account will be transfered from Facebook Gameroom to the platform you chose. It will no longer be available on Facebook Gameroom.

Important: Do not share your temporary ID with anybody. You might get your account stolen if you do.

Balance changes

Devastator, Havoc, Scatter
  • Reload interval: 1.25 → 1.5 sec
  • Damage: -10%
Close-range builds have a clear advantage over medium-range at the moment. With this nerf, we want to give more space to those who prefer shootouts at a distance.

Hellburner
  • No self-damage on ability explosion
This mechanic has been in the game for quite a while already. With the release of Shell which doesn't receive any self-damage, it started to feel out of place. We have buffed Hellburner by streamlining its ability to be like the one Shell has.

Report system

You can now report unfair play right from the battle results window. At first, there will be the following reasons for a report:
  • A player uses cheats or speedhacks
  • A player self-destructs most of their robots during a match
  • A player remains inactive throughout the match
  • A player has too powerful hangar for their league
  • A player has inappropriate nickname
If a player gets a certain number of similar reports within a certain period of time, we’ll warn that player. If the reports continue, we’ll take measures. Depending on the situation, the warning may be followed by a temporary ban or transfer to Low Priority Queue.

"What if someone reports me for no real reason?"

Don’t worry — we've got you covered. Firstly, to report a player you need to be in the same match. Secondly, each player can only send that many reports each day. So, if somebody starts reporting a random opponent each match, they’ll quickly reach the report limit. And yes, before an account gets suspended, it needs to accumulate a considerable amount of reports before we take measures. Several occasional complaints won’t result in anything.

To report a player:
  • Select the nickname from the post-combat leaderboard.
  • Open the player’s profile.
  • Tap the red “REPORT” button.
  • Select the reason for the report.
  • Confirm your decision.



Balance changes

Nerfs

Hawk
  • Ability damage against robots: -50%
  • Reflector on takeoff/landing — removed
Hawk was initially designed to counter Titans by piercing through their extreme Defence stat. However, the Titan Slayer turned out to be slaying pretty much anything else — long before the first titans even appear in the match. We want to keep Hawk's role focused on its original promise, so we make its ability less effective against regular robots. And by removing Reflector on takeoff/landing we give other robots more opportunities to fight back.

Nightingale
  • Speed while in flight: 83km/h → 60km/h
  • Repair ability zone: 50m → 75m
  • Gains more altitude when using the ability (cannot capture beacons when flying in most cases)
Nightingale was extremely good both at fixing things and beacon running. This bird is supposed to be a team player, rather than a lone all-rounder going for flanking maneuvers — so we cut its wings a little while making it up with some better repairs.

Scorpion
  • Ability defense points: 100 → 55 (50% → 35% damage reduction)
  • Ability duration: 12s → 8s
For a trickster robot, Scorpion is a bit too tough. Scorpion players often don’t mind engaging two opponents at once, which isn't what saboteurs are supposed to do (at least, not that frequently). With this nerf, we make Scorpion less beefy, requiring you to time ambushes more carefully and avoid concentrated fire.

Quarker, Atomizer, Nucleon
  • Shot interval: 0.1s → 0.15s
Over several previous updates, these weapons became perfect all-rounders. They work well for both burst and sustainable damage tactics. Their average damage per battle is also a bit higher than we want it to be. We decided to make the Atomizer family less powerful in quick attacks, providing more space for other bursty weapons.

Shredder
  • Damage: -10%
  • Cooldown: 3s → 5s
  • Effect accumulation speed: -20%
Shredder is a tier 3 weapon that performed just as well as most of the tier 4 weapons. We reduced its damage to match its T3 peers. It also worked a tad too well for accumulating status effects, which became especially apparent with the advent of drones with control microchips.

Drone improvements

Free spawns, more chips, lower prices, less randomness and revamped balance — in the first round of drones improvements.

There were 3 key issues with drones that were often discussed in the community: drones are too expensive to get and maintain, they are too random and they make combat way harder to control and predict.

We looked at the issues at hand and went on to the drawing board — to figure out what we can improve right now according to your feedback.

Here’s what we’re changing.

1. Drone power cell costs — REMOVED

You are now able to spawn every drone for 0 power cells. Yes, that’s right. Got a drone? Feel free to use it whenever you need it.

2. Randomized drone energy capacity — REMOVED

All new drones come with the maximum base energy capacity by default. All drones you already have are also bumped up to their maximum possible base capacity.

WARNING: changes to old drones’ capacity might take a couple of days after the update to apply. If your drone’s capacity didn’t change yet, it will soon!

3. Daily Tasks with microchip rewards added

Tasks with microchip rewards will start appearing in your task log every day. Every day you’ll be able to grab a couple of new T1 microchips just for playing.

4. Microchip Store updated

Microchip store refresh cost is greatly reduced: 50 for the first refresh of the day, 100 for the second and 200 for all subsequent ones.

T3 microchips will now be occasionally appearing in the store. That should let you cut your way past the combining hassle.

T2 Lockdowner, Freezer and Suppressor microchips are removed from the store due to their overwhelming effect in lower leagues. If you have them, you will be able to keep them, but getting new ones will be impossible from now on. (NOTE: you can still get their T3 versions from the microchip store)

5. More control over chip combining

Fusing together microchips of the same name will now yield you the same microchip — just with a higher tier.



6. Microchip rebalance

1. We tune down the power of most T1 and T2 microchips. If you were using the low level chips, you will experience a slight power drop — unfortunately — but we firmly believe that this change has to be made to even out the playing field in lower leagues, where drones only start appearing.

2. Lockdowner, Freezer и Suppressor chips are nerfed. The microchips created too much uncertainty on the battlefield. They allowed every weapon to inflict status effects often even better than effect-focused weapons. That also made situational builds very tricky to use, because everyone suddenly became great at everything.

While we definitely wanted people to have access to special effects on more occasions, making Atomizers as good at locking people down as Pulsars was never the goal. We are tuning down the Lockdowner, Freezer and Suppressor chips to make them less of a must-have. You still should be able to apply effect once per magazine but it'll take a bit longer and thus give your opponent a better chance of countering you actions and making the game more interesting for both of you.

This should also highlight other options for A socket. Anticontrol-focused builds might be a good idea, especially if you don’t want to dedicate a separate robot slot for the Anticontrol module (or want to have it saved as a trump card).

MAJOR FEATURE: Drones
Unlock at level 27

Drones are combat units that hover around your robot, providing it with different kinds of support. You can deploy drones with your robot, using the same power cells that are spent on active modules. Unlike pilots and modules, drones aren't tied to particular robots — you can select them on the deployment screen before going into battle.

Drones by themselves cannot do much other than hover around. Their combat functions are defined by microchips you install in them. Some microchips unlock their built-in weapons, some allow drones to boost robots’ powers, and some make them react to certain situations (like enemies suppressing or freezing you) in certain ways. You can get basic microchips from the store. Chips of higher tiers can be acquired by fusing together multiple basic chips of the same type for Gold.

There are multiple types or drones, each has a fixed number of microchip sockets. Socket types are randomized every time you get a new Drone. Also, each Drone has a limited battery capacity to allocate between microchips. Limited capacity means that you cannot just beef up your drone with the best chips possible — you have to make certain tradeoffs to fit into the limit. Better chips are more powerful, but consume more of the drone's energy, so you have to look not just for powerful, but for balanced microchip combinations that will give you the best benefits for your fighting style.



Balance Update

Currently, the meta is dominated by close combat burst builds — “get close, kill fast, retreat” is the most prominent tactic by far. We want to give more space for other styles of play: snipers, sustained-damage builds and supports should have their opportunities to contribute to the fight as well.

We attempted to address this with some surgical tweaks, and while this had some local effects (a few select weapons like Atomizers or Thermites play much better now), it didn’t affect the situation as a whole. Hence, we're going for a larger rebalance.

To begin with, we're fixing lots of weapon-related bugs (such as Cryo weapons and Pulsar accuracy issues) and attempting to comprehensively equalize all playstyles by tuning not particular pieces, but whole sets of weapons.

As a result, multiple items take significant nerfs. Some of them got overly generous buffs in the past (Cryogenic weapons, Scourge line), some got too strong with the introduction of the respective pilot (Ao Jun, Ravana, Blitz), some are just too efficient in their respective tiers even after nerfs (Avenger).

On other hand, there are lots of outsiders that are in line for major buffs: Wasp and Sting, long-range Ion, Arbalest and Ballista, sustain-ish rocket launcher Avalanche, as well as Hades, Weyland and Mender. See the details below.

"Super-close" range nerfs



Ravana and Scorpion along with the latest shotgun rework made builds for super-close range (sub-200 meters) incredibly effective — perhaps, tad too effective. We are happy to see new play styles emerging, so our aim with this change is to bring point-blank fighters in line with others instead of making them non-viable. In other words, tune these builds enough so the War Robots won't turn into War Ravanas.

Also — Phase Shift tweak had that coming for a while, so we're actually making it happen. Inability to capture beacons while your robot is "shifted" should promote more active gameplay around the contested zone.

Balance update
All parameters are for MK1 level 12

Blitz
  • Durability: +15%
Blitz was conceived as a dueling robot that wins battles with minimal losses through skillful ability use. However, if Blitz doesn't take cover when its ability goes on cooldown, it's usually as good as dead. We added some durability to increase its chances.

Ravana
  • Ability cooldown: 16 → 14 sec
  • Durability: +10%
  • Movement speed: +5 km/h
Ravana is a very weird tank. It has no shields or suppression, so to survive in the thick of a battle it needs to choose the right moment to use "astral" to survive things like Ares's ability or a volley of frost missiles.

Currently, Ravana is too unforgiving of mistakes — every move counts. We want to give it a bit more freedom with this buff.

Ao Jun
  • Ability cooldown: 20 → 22
  • Flight speed: 115 → 95 kph
Ao Jun is defined by its ability. It allows the white dragon to deal tremendous damage while remaining in relative safety. We don't want to take away this option, but also don't want it to be abused. It's ultimate power, and Ao Jun's pilot needs to be sure that they need that power at that exact moment before pushing the big red button.

Phantom
  • Ability cooldown: 10 → 14 sec
Phantom's situation is similar to that of Ao Jun: great power, not too much responsibility. Its ability is often used only for extra resistances it provides, and the teleportation is a nice add-on that helps it hide while Phantom waits for its ability to come off cooldown. We increased ability cooldown time so it now requires a more thoughtful approach.

Avenger
  • Bullet spray increased by 10%
  • Damage: -15%
We primarily look at statistics from the higher leagues when rebalancing, but this time the situation is a little different. Avenger currently surpasses all options in its price category by far, and the closest alternatives, Thunder and Zeus, have no chance because it outplays them at both medium and close distances. With this change, we're shifting Avenger's focus to close combat and making room for other options in this class.

Avalanche
  • Reload time: 2.5 → 2 sec
  • Missile speed increased
Compared to other heavy missile robots, Avalanche is best from long distances. But it is also very slow, so it just doesn't have time to get enough distance. So we're speeding it up! Both the missiles and reloading.

Thermite
  • Damage: +20%.
  • Missile speed increased
Thermite was intended to be a heavy version of Vortex and Aphid: a missile launcher that shoots from cover, a powerful and annoying machine that requires being able to skillfully maneuver. But other heavy slot options were leaving Thermite in the dust. (Do you like experiments? Try Thermite on Strider!)

Tsar
  • Reload time: 5 → 4 sec
Shooting less often but deadlier sounds great in theory, but in practice Tsar was too slow to compete with options like Gendarme, even with its AoE damage. We're giving it a boost!

Pulsar and Shredder
These weapons will no longer immobilize randomly, but after a certain number of hits.

The accumulation mechanic has worked wonderfully for shotguns and freezing guns. It's time to get rid of the last pillar of random — now you and your allies fully control the moment when Pulsar and Shredder disable the enemy's legs.

MAJOR FEATURE: TITANS

Titans are a new type of robots that you can deploy once per battle. They are bigger and more powerful than regular robots and unlock at account level 30. Once you get there, you will receive the first Titan, Kid, for free, and can use it right away.

Titans come with a bunch of supporting systems:

  • Platinum — a new resource that is used to obtain Titans, their equipment and also for their upgrades. Currently, you can get Platinum from daily tasks.
  • Three-way Upgrade System — when upgrading Titan, you can select between Hull (which is all about Titan's durability), Engines (speed) and Core (ability and utility systems). Upgrade everything at once or select one thing and back to the rest later.
  • Instant upgrades — all Titan upgrades are instant. No timers. No waiting.
  • Titan Equipment — Alpha-weapons (strong and playstyle-defining) and Beta-weapons (slightly weaker, yet more versatile)
  • New Hangar & Updated UI — new Hangar, Store and Inventory screens are more clean, fast and responsive. Other menus are set to be updated in the future updates.

New weapons: Rime, Cryo, Glacier


First available during the Halloween event (as Sinister Pack)

Rime (light), Cryo (medium) and Glacier (heavy) are rocket launchers that can freeze enemy robots after landing a certain number of rockets. Once the effect triggers, the target’s movement speed gets drastically reduced and its armour gets more fragile, causing a robot to receive more damage from all sources.

New active module: Shieldbreaker


While the module is active, your robot’s weapons will ignore any energy shields. Does not affect the durability of enemy shields.
